Git memudahkan developer untuk menyimpan dan berkolaborasi pada suatu project. Git dapat diinisialisasi di berbagai jenis project, termasuk pada project React-Native.
Bagi yang belum tahu disini akan dijelaskan bagaimana caranya memasang git pada project React-Native.
Jika belum punya aplikasi perintah git, download dan install aplikasi git melalui dari sini.
Setelah terinstall, buka aplikasi Command Prompt / Terminal, jika belum buat project React-Native, init dan mulai project React-Native baru dengan command react-native init “NAMA_PROJECT” dan arahkan path direktori Terminal ke path project yang belum dipasang git.
Setelah path pada Command Prompt / Terminal menunjukkan posisi direktori project yang sedang di edit, init git dengan command git init.
Lalu tambahkan file yang ada di folder sekarang ke git dengan command git add . (Dengan titik yang mana menunjukkan direktori saat ini).
Kemudian buat satu repositori git melalui website (Bisa di GitHub, Gitlab, BitBucket atau yang lain, akan tetapi pada tutorial ini menggunakan BitBucket karena dukungan penyediaan unlimited private repository dengan unlimited collaborator).
Setelah repositori dibuat, copy command step 2 yang pertama, yang berada di bawah halaman repositori.
Lalu paste kan pada Command Prompt / Terminal dengan posisi direktori masih di path project. Command ini berguna untuk mengisikan url ke repository mana file akan tersimpan.
Lalu lakukan commit untuk memberi nama fase perubahan file yang akan tersimpan dengan cara ketik di Command Prompt / Terminal git commit -m “NAMA_COMMIT”
Kemudian copy lagi step 2 pada halaman repository, namun kali ini yang nomor 2 pada step 2 yang di copy. Lalu paste dan run pada Command Prompt / Template. Ini adalah command untuk push upload ke repositori.
Jika berhasil maka laman repositori sudah berisi commit yang dibuat tadi.
Untuk commit versi perubahan berikutnya suatu saat, bisa lakukan git add . untuk menambahkan, git commit -m “NAMA_COMMIT” kemudian git push -u origin master untuk push file ke repositori setiap ingin melakukan simpan ke git.